The table below lists every degree level offered in electronics maintenance & repair at Southern Union State Community College, along with how many graduates complete each level annually.
| Degree Level | Annual Graduates |
|---|---|
| Associate’s | 7 |
| Certificate | 46 |
During the most recent reporting year, Southern Union State Community College handed out 7 associate’s degrees in electronics maintenance & repair.
Southern Union State Community College has not been ranked for electronics maintenance & repair at the associate’s level.
Information about average full-time undergraduate tuition and fees is shown in the table below.
| In State | Out of State | |
|---|---|---|
| Tuition | $3,690 | $7,704 |
| Fees | $1,170 | $1,170 |

Every one of the 7 students who graduated with a associate’s degree in electronics maintenance & repair from Southern Union State Community College were men.
The largest share of electronics maintenance & repair associate’s degree graduates at Southern Union State Community College are White. Approximately 71% of graduates fell into this category.
The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Southern Union State Community College with a associate’s in electronics maintenance & repair.
| Ethnic Background | Number of Students |
|---|---|
| Asian | 0 |
| Black or African American | 1 |
| Hispanic or Latino | 0 |
| White | 5 |
| Non-Resident Aliens | 0 |
| Other Races | 1 |

For the most recent IPEDS reporting year, Southern Union State Community College handed out 46 certificate degrees in electronics maintenance & repair.
Southern Union State Community College has not been ranked for electronics maintenance & repair at the certificate level.
All of the 46 students who graduated with a certificate degree in electronics maintenance & repair from Southern Union State Community College identified as men.
The majority of electronics maintenance & repair certificate degree graduates at Southern Union State Community College were White. Approximately 70% of graduates fell into this category.
The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Southern Union State Community College with a certificate in electronics maintenance & repair.
| Ethnic Background | Number of Students |
|---|---|
| Asian | 0 |
| Black or African American | 9 |
| Hispanic or Latino | 0 |
| White | 32 |
| Non-Resident Aliens | 0 |
| Other Races | 5 |
